Missouri suspends coach Gary Pinkel for one game

(AP) -- Missouri has suspended coach Gary Pinkel for Saturday's game and frozen his salary for a year following his overnight arrest on suspicion of drunk driving.

Athletic director Mike Alden announced the disciplinary measures on Thursday afternoon.

They include a total of some $300,000 in penalties, including a donation to a campus alcohol-awareness program, and 50 hours of community service.

He will miss Saturday's home game between Missouri (5-5) and Texas Tech.

Boone County Sheriff's Office records show that deputies pulled Pinkel over in Columbia and jailed him Wednesday night.

He was released from jail after posting a $500 bond.

A county prosecutor said that no decision had been made about filing formal criminal charges.
